다음을 통해 공유


PartyLocalChatControl::GetAudioManipulationCaptureStream

이 채팅 컨트롤과 연결된 오디오 조작 캡처 스트림을 검색합니다.

구문

PartyError GetAudioManipulationCaptureStream(  
    PartyAudioManipulationSinkStream** stream  
)  

매개 변수

streamPartyAudioManipulationSinkStream**
라이브러리 할당 출력

출력 스트림입니다.

반환 값

PartyError

호출이 성공한 경우 c_partyErrorSuccess이고 그렇지 않은 경우 오류 코드입니다. 사용자가 읽을 수 있는 형식의 오류 코드는 PartyManager::GetErrorMessage()를 통해 검색할 수 있습니다.

비고

이 스트림은 연결된 채팅 컨트롤의 오디오 입력, 즉 로컬 채팅 컨트롤의 음성으로 처리되고 다른 채팅 컨트롤로 전송되는 오디오의 역할을 나타냅니다. 일반적으로 앱은 PartyAudioManipulationSourceStream::GetNextBuffer()를 통해 음성 조작 스트림에서 오디오를 검색하고 앱 논리를 사용하여 오디오를 처리한 다음 이 스트림을 통해 오디오를 라이브러리에 다시 제출합니다.

PartyAudioManipulationSinkStream::SubmitBuffer()를 통해 이 스트림에 제출된 오디오는 싱크의 채팅 컨트롤과 연결된 오디오임을 나타내는 전사 옵션이 PartyLocalChatControl::SetTranscriptionOptions를 통해 구성된 경우 음성 텍스트 변환을 통해 전사됩니다.

요구 사항

헤더: Party.h

참고 항목

PartyLocalChatControl